Recording started in late 2015. Like past releases, the album was produced by Tyler himself. He decided to keep his rap verses shorter and to-the-level to present guest artists and instrumentation much more of a point of interest. Numerous music within the album highlighted guitar taking part in by Austin Feinstein. The beat utilized within the song "I Ain't Got Time!" was initially designed for Kanye West all through recording periods for West's seventh studio album The Lifetime of Pablo.
